Ever wanted to write your own poems but didn’t know where to start? In How to Write Poetry, award-winning poet Paul B. Janeczko breaks down the magic of poetry into fun, approachable steps. With clear tips, inspiring examples, and creative prompts, this guide shows young writers how to play with words, experiment with rhythm, and discover their unique poetic voice.
